Vocabulary
social mobility :
how much a person's position and privileges in society are allowed to change (often due to their financial situation or social background)
a strategy :
a detailed plan of action
social hierarchy :
a system in which people occupy different positions based on their wealth or privileges available to them
material wealth :
money and property owned
opportunities :
situations in which it is possible for someone to do something
a correlation between :
a link, or a close connection, between
crucial transitions :
changes or alterations which could prove important in the future
consequences :
the results of earlier decisions or actions
to seize :
to take hold of quickly and firmly
responsibility :
accepting ownership of something, often a problem
